加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0818zz.cn/)- 智能数字人、图像技术、AI开发硬件、云计算、智能营销!
当前位置: 首页 > 运营中心 > 搜索优化 > 正文

PHP网站漏洞修复与索引优化实战

发布时间:2026-07-03 11:51:47 所属栏目:搜索优化 来源:DaWei
导读:  在构建和维护一个PHP网站时,安全与性能是两个不可忽视的核心要素。随着网络攻击手段的不断升级,网站漏洞已成为开发者必须面对的挑战。常见的漏洞类型包括SQL注入、跨站脚本(XSS)、文件包含以及不安全的会话管

  在构建和维护一个PHP网站时,安全与性能是两个不可忽视的核心要素。随着网络攻击手段的不断升级,网站漏洞已成为开发者必须面对的挑战。常见的漏洞类型包括SQL注入、跨站脚本(XSS)、文件包含以及不安全的会话管理。修复这些漏洞的关键在于对用户输入进行严格过滤,并使用预处理语句替代直接拼接数据库查询。例如,通过PDO或mysqli的prepare方法,可以有效防止恶意代码注入数据库。


  对于跨站脚本攻击,应确保所有输出到页面的内容都经过HTML实体编码(htmlspecialchars),避免动态内容被浏览器当作可执行脚本。同时,合理设置HTTP头中的Content-Security-Policy(CSP)策略,能进一步限制外部脚本的加载,提升整体安全性。敏感操作如登录、支付等应引入双重验证机制,降低账户被盗风险。


  除了安全加固,网站的索引优化同样影响用户体验和搜索引擎排名。当网站内容增多时,数据库查询效率可能急剧下降。此时,为常用查询字段添加数据库索引至关重要。例如,在用户表中对email字段建立唯一索引,不仅能加快登录验证速度,还能防止重复注册。但需注意,过度创建索引会增加写入开销,因此应根据实际查询频率合理选择。


  在应用层面,可通过缓存机制减轻数据库压力。使用Redis或Memcached存储频繁访问的数据,如热门文章列表或用户会话信息,可显著提升响应速度。同时,对静态资源如图片、CSS和JS文件,建议启用浏览器缓存并配置合理的过期时间,减少重复请求。


  定期进行安全扫描和性能测试也是必不可少的环节。借助工具如PHPStan、RIPS或OWASP ZAP,可自动检测潜在漏洞。结合日志分析,及时发现异常访问行为,有助于提前防范攻击。保持PHP版本及第三方库的更新,能有效避免已知漏洞被利用。


AI做图,仅供参考

  本站观点,一个健壮的PHP网站不仅需要严密的安全防护,还需兼顾高效的索引设计与系统优化。只有将安全与性能并重,才能为用户提供稳定、快速且可信的服务体验。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章